Jakarta: Explosion inside mosque injures 54 during Friday prayers; probe under way
Representative image (AI)

At least 54 people were injured after an explosion occurred during Friday prayers at a mosque located inside a school complex in Indonesia’s capital, Jakarta.City police chief Asep Edi Suheri confirmed at a televised press conference that the blast took place at a site in Kelapa Gading, North Jakarta, news agency Reuters reported. He said the injured had been taken to nearby hospitals, with cases ranging from minor to serious, including several burn injuries.Authorities are still investigating the cause of the explosion.Local news channels KompasTV and MetroTV showed footage of police cordoning off the school area, with ambulances stationed nearby. According to the images circulating on social media, the mosque did not suffer significant structural damage.“The initial data we have received indicates that about 54 people were affected. Some sustained minor injuries, some moderate, and some have already been discharged,” Asep told reporters.This is a developing story…
